Rosen Aviation is looking for an experienced Machinist to perform production activities and routine operations using CNC or manual machines.
Requirements
The right candidate will:
Accept/reject finished work pieces
Recommend product quality hold
Access to L: drive for program transfers
Initiates internal corrective actions
Recommend manufacturing process changes
Maintains daily machine maintenance log
Qualifications and Critical Skills:
High school diploma or equivalent
1 year machine shop experience or a vocational/technical training certificate
Ability to read and interpret drawings and blueprints
Knowledge of proper use of hand tools, micrometers, calipers, gauges and indicators
Ability to add, subtract, multiply and divide in all units of measure
Physical, Ergonomic & Environmental Considerations:
Primarily works in a factory environment with constant exposure to noise and machinery
Constantly positions self to maintain and clean CNC and manual machines, including under and inside the machines
Occasionally operates a computer and other office productivity machinery
Occasionally exposed to hazardous chemicals
Frequently moves materials and parts weighing up to 75 pounds across machine shop floor
Must be able to remain in a stationary position 50% of the time
